Bumping this up just because I booked a last minute cruise with MSC (it's a Northern Europe route going to Germany, Netherlands and France), so will post some comparisons. I'm looking around at cruise lines and booking right now based on route/pricing that suites me because X is getting up there in price (I do have two more cruises wit X booked next year which I booked for a decent rate before prices really went up).

 

For comparison, I booked a 8 day/7 night MSC Yacht Club for less than what I paid for a solo room on Beyond to Italy/Greece. This trip wasn't planned I was supposed to be going to a convention but it didn't play out as expected and the cruise was going to cost me the same amount as staying at a hotel in London but drinks and food included - I just needed to get to Southampton which is an easy train route from London.

 

I've watched some videos online so I know some of people's issues with the line but looking around people have issues with all lines so it's setting your expectations. One thing I've noticed is how Italian it is so if you are not used to certain things from Europe it does seem like this will not be for you (I'm really ok with no small talk with waiters).

 

Noticed so far

  • I did the status matching with MSC so I'm classic with X which worked out as silver with MSC, I did tis first so it gave me a 5% discount on the cruise fare.
  • For website's X wins, MSC website has taken some time to get used to - any time there was an update to my account you couldn't log in. I don't know if it's last minute or you just can't book certain things before hand because 1 thing I see as sold out for Amsterdam but a lot of things just aren't there for prepurchase. Some things like for a massage for example you can buy, but no time to select until on the ship. Because of this I'm going to try to board early to do bookings I want, the docs said I have to board at 2pm only but others have said it doesn't apply to Yacht Club - well as I have to be out of the hotel hours before the boarding time I'm going to try because what am I going to do 
  • Check in, again the website I could do 2/3s then it wouldn't let me do the credit card and told me it was missing - I had to do the credit card part on the app. It said it was optional as you could do it on the first day on the ship but also gave me errors it was missing. Well will see if the credit card shows up when I get my card
  • The app, you can only see your current sailing from the looks of it. You have to enter the information in and brings up that sailing, not like X where you can switch in and out of all your bookings. Also, unless I'm missing is I don't see a deck plan I know there are plans on the ship I did like having it portable in the app so I didn't get lost 😅
